Pink380,

8lb in 11 days is NOT slow. It's more than I've lost in the last 11 days on LT. 2lb a week is realistic on a normal diet for women! My bf is eating 1500 calories give or take per day, and I worked it out that for his age, build, weight and activity level, he's burning about 3000 a day. Which means he burns 10500 calories a week more than eats, and that is about 2.91 lbs. And that's about what he loses each week, but he's a guy. One week I gave him less food, 1000 calories a day, he was hungry, and lethargic and only lost 1 lb. His metabolism probably slowed down. You seem to be really energetic and happy with what you're eating so stick with it, let your body be your guide. Do you have someone you can 'experiment' on like I do? Husband? Child? It's fun!
